Can I operate a business from a property in Talisay, Laoang?
Running a business from a residential property in Talisay requires a barangay business permit and compliance with Laoang's zoning regulations. Light commercial use (sari-sari store, home office, small service business) is generally permitted in residential zones with the appropriate permits. For larger commercial or industrial operations, verify the lot's zoning classification at Laoang's CPDO before purchasing.
Is Talisay zoned residential or commercial?
Zoning for Talisay is defined by Laoang's Comprehensive Land Use Plan (CLUP). Most barangays have mixed residential-commercial zoning along main roads and residential zoning for interior streets. Verify the specific lot's zoning classification at the Laoang CPDO (City/Municipal Planning and Development Office) before purchasing, especially if you intend to operate a business.
